    THE “CARA VALLE” ABBEY AND ITS REFECTORY

    The Refectory of Chiaravalle abbey, still in use today, is a masonry building (with bricks that are not common in size), vaulted and characterized by complex stratifications that required careful cognitive analysis of the documentary sources, structural and physical analysis to be understood. To this aim, an accurate 3D laser scanner and photogrammetric survey was carried out during last years in order to obtain geometric information on the building and its complex elements, in scale 1&thinsp;:&thinsp;50. Those data were also fundamental to support the mapping of the different construction phases, the transformations and the dated additions, to be compared to the archive, iconographic and photographic documents. A canal derived from the Vettabbia, which served to move the blades of the mill (now reactivated), flows right under the Refectory causing the usual phenomena of degradation. Saint Bernard had chosen this place because it was rich both in water, and therefore highly productive, and in clayey soil, which allowed the construction of the buildings of the abbey. However, today the strongly compromised irrigation and water regulation system (especially after the construction, in 2003, of the large purifier in Milano Nosedo) represents the main factor of degradation for all the buildings of the monastic complex, in particular for the Refectory.The purpose of this paper is to present the main results of the studies and surveys conducted on the Chiaravalle abbey in the last ten years, focusing in particular on the Refectory.</p

    Effects of the COVID-19 lockdown on glycaemic control in subjects with type 2 diabetes: the glycalock study

    Aim: To assess the effect of the coronavirus disease 2019 (COVID-19) lockdown on glycaemic control in subjects with type 2 diabetes (T2D). Materials and Methods: In this observational, multicentre, retrospective study conducted in the Lazio region, Italy, we compared the differences in the HbA1c levels of 141 subjects with T2D exposed to lockdown with 123 matched controls with T2D who attended the study centres 1 year before. Basal data were collected from 9 December to 9 March and follow-up data from 3 June to 10 July in 2020 for the lockdown group, and during the same timeframes in 2019 for the control groups. Changes in HbA1c (ΔHbA1c) and body mass index (ΔBMI) during lockdown were compared among patients with different psychological well-being, as evaluated by tertiles of the Psychological General Well-Being Index (PGWBS). Results: No difference in ΔHbA1c was found between the lockdown and control groups (lockdown group −0.1% [−0.5%−0.3%] vs. control group −0.1% [−0.4%−0.2%]; p =.482). Also, no difference was found in ΔBMI (p =.316) or ΔGlucose (p =.538). In the lockdown group, subjects with worse PGWBS showed a worsening of HbA1c (p =.041 for the trend among PGWBS tertiles) and BMI (p =.022). Conclusions: The COVID-19 lockdown did not significantly impact glycaemic control in people with T2D. People with poor psychological well-being may experience a worsening a glycaemic control because of restrictions resulting from lockdown. These findings may aid healthcare providers in diabetes management once the second wave of COVID-19 has ended

    Sister species diverge in modality-specific courtship signal form and function

    Understanding the relative importance of different sources of selection (e.g., the environment, social/sexual selection) on the divergence or convergence of reproductive communication can shed light on the origin, maintenance, or even disappearance of species boundaries. Using a multistep approach, we tested the hypothesis that two presumed sister species of wolf spider with overlapping ranges and microhabitat use, yet differing degrees of sexual dimorphism, have diverged in their reliance on modality- specific courtship signaling. We predicted that male Schizocosa crassipalpata (no ornamentation) rely predominantly on diet-dependent vibratory signaling for mating success. In contrast, we predicted that male S. bilineata (black foreleg brushes) rely on diet-dependent visual signaling. We first tested and corroborated the sister-species relationship between S. crassipalpata and S. bilineata using phylogenomic scale data. Next, we tested for species-specific, diet-dependent vibratory and visual signaling by manipulating subadult diet and subsequently quantifying adult morphology and mature male courtship signals. As predicted, vibratory signal form was diet-dependent in S. crassipalpata, while visual ornamentation (brush area) was diet-dependent in S. bilineata. We then compared the species-specific reliance on vibratory and visual signaling by recording mating across artificially manipulated signaling environments (presence/absence of each modality in a 2 × 2 full factorial design). In accordance with our diet dependence results for S. crassipalpata, the presence of vibratory signaling was important for mating success. In contrast, the light and vibratory environment interacted to influence mating success in S. bilineata, with vibratory signaling being important only in the absence of light. We found no differences in overall activity patterns. Given that these species overlap in much of their range and microhabitat use, we suggest that competition for signaling space may have led to the divergence and differential use of sensory modalities between these sister species

    Incidence of parasitoids and predators on eggs of seven species of Therididae (Araneae)

    Although many characteristics of the egg sacs of spiders likely evolved to reduce the effect of parasites and predators that attack their eggs, many parasite and predator insects have become specialized on spider eggs. Eggs of six of the seven species of Theridiidae included in this study were attacked by wasp parasites (Baeus achaearaneus, Idris sp., and Comastichus zopheros), and two by the specialized spider egg predator (Neuroptera: Zeugomantispa minuta). The incidence of parasites in the egg sacs varied across species. Parasites attacked more than 60% of the egg sacs of Tidarren sisyphoides and Parasteatoda tepidariorum, but none of the sacs of Latrodectus geometricus. The incidence of parasites in the egg sacs was higher during the dry season for T. sisyphoides, and during the rainy season for P. tepidariorum. The proportion of the eggs parasitized per egg sac varied from 0.09 (± 0.19) in Nesticodes rufipes to 0.50 (± 0.46) in T. sisyphoides.
